Site Inspection and Assessment

Before construction starts, a thorough site inspection is conducted to evaluate the property's conditions.

This assessment includes:

  • Soil analysis
  • Ground level evaluation
  • Drainage assessment
  • Utility location identification
  • Site accessibility review

A detailed site assessment helps identify potential challenges and allows builders to prepare appropriate construction solutions.

Excavation and Ground Preparation

Excavation is one of the first physical stages of swimming pool construction.

Builders carefully remove soil according to the approved design dimensions and depth requirements. Once excavation is completed, the site is prepared for structural work.

Accurate excavation is essential because it forms the foundation for all subsequent construction activities.

Reinforcement Installation

The next stage involves installing reinforcement steel throughout the pool structure.

Reinforcement helps:

  • Improve structural strength
  • Resist water pressure
  • Minimize cracking risks
  • Enhance long-term durability

Proper reinforcement placement is critical to ensuring the stability of the swimming pool.

RCC Structure Construction

RCC (Reinforced Cement Concrete) construction is widely used for building durable swimming pools.

During this stage:

  • Pool floors are constructed
  • Walls are formed
  • Structural supports are installed

RCC construction provides the strength and flexibility required for a wide variety of pool designs.

Plumbing and Pipeline Installation

A swimming pool relies on an efficient plumbing network for water circulation and operation.

Builders install:

  • Main drains
  • Return inlets
  • Suction lines
  • Overflow systems
  • Water circulation pipelines

Well-designed plumbing systems help maintain water quality and ensure efficient pool performance.

Waterproofing Application

Waterproofing is one of the most important stages of swimming pool construction.

Professional waterproofing systems help:

  • Prevent water leakage
  • Protect concrete structures
  • Increase durability
  • Reduce maintenance requirements

Effective waterproofing contributes significantly to the long-term lifespan of the swimming pool.

Water Filling and Testing

After construction is complete, the pool is filled with water and thoroughly tested.

Testing procedures often include:

  • Leak detection
  • Plumbing inspections
  • Filtration system checks
  • Equipment performance evaluation
  • Water circulation testing

These inspections help ensure the pool is functioning correctly before handover.

Water Treatment and Balancing

Before the pool can be used, the water must be properly treated and balanced.

This process includes:

  • Water quality testing
  • Chemical balancing
  • Filtration optimization
  • System calibration

Balanced water improves safety, comfort, and equipment performance.

Final Inspection and Handover

The final stage of swimming pool construction involves a comprehensive inspection of the completed project.

Builders verify:

  • Structural integrity
  • Equipment functionality
  • Waterproofing performance
  • Safety standards
  • Overall construction quality

After approval, the pool is handed over to the owner along with operational and maintenance guidance.
